What rectangles can the band director make by arranging the band members?

The band director can create rectangles by arranging band members in rows and columns, where the total number of members equals the area of the rectangle. For example, if there are 24 members, possible rectangles could include configurations of 1x24, 2x12, 3x8, or 4x6. The dimensions of the rectangles must be factors of the total number of members, ensuring that each row has an equal number of members. Thus, the specific rectangles depend on the total number of band members available.


How did Mendeleyev finally decide to arrange his cards?

Dmitri Mendeleev decided to arrange his cards by organizing elements with similar properties into groups and leaving gaps for undiscovered elements. He then ordered the groups by increasing atomic weight, which led him to identify patterns and create the periodic table of elements.

What is Director Identification Number (DIN)?

Director Identification Number is a unique identification number assigned to all existing and proposed Directors of a Company. It is mandatory for all present or proposed Directors to have a Director Identification Number. Director Identification Number never expires and a person can have only one Director Identification Number.
